An anti-fan thread for “Detective Precure!” on 5ch’s anime board saw a wave of complaints about the movie’s plot. Many were upset that the story pins all the blame on Gouemon just to shield heroine Ruruka, asking “how much longer are they going to coddle Ruruka?” Others piled on about the multiple crossovers with Street Fighter 6 and Detective Conan, calling it “too many crossovers” and saying the show has “dropped all pretense and is just doing whatever it wants.” Posters were also split on whether to start the thread early as a defense against trolls.

Background and Key Points of This Topic

“Detective Precure!” is the latest entry in the Precure franchise, and its movie features an even heavier-than-usual lineup of crossovers, including Street Fighter 6 and Detective Conan. Two complaints stood out in this thread: frustration with a script that concentrates all the blame on Gouemon to absolve heroine Ruruka, and fatigue over multiple crossovers running at once. Though separate issues, both feed into a shared complaint that “the production’s own convenience is being prioritized” over the story. Anti-fan threads are a long-standing 5ch custom, serving as a space to follow a series while trading critical opinions, and posters in this thread were themselves split over whether to start threads early.
